WebFeb 25, 2016 · Diaphragm is also a skeletal muscle. It is the main muscle of respiration. The smooth muscle, on the other hand, is found in the wall of blood vessels and viscera (for example in the wall of digestive tract). WebApr 16, 2014 · The diaphragm is a musculotendinous sheet. It has three muscular parts (sternal, costal, and lumbar), each have their own origin and all insert into the central tendon of diaphragm.
